
Ram is half of his father's age. 20 years ago, the age of his father was 6 times the age of Ram. Find the age of Ram and his father.
A. Ram = 30 years, Father = 60 years.
B. Ram = 25 years, Father = 50 years.
C. Ram = 22 years, Father = 44 years.
D. Ram = 20 years, Father = 40 years.

Hint: Let's assume that their present ages are x years and y years.
20 years ago, their ages were $ x-20 $ years and $ y-20 $ years respectively.
We can form equations using the given information and solve to get the values of x and y.
Complete step by step answer:
Let's say the current age of Ram is x years and that of his father is y years.

We have the following two equations:
$ x=\dfrac{1}{2}\times y $ ... (1)
$ 6\times (x-20)=y-20 $ ... (2)
On multiplying equation (1) by 2, we get:
$ 2x=y $ ... (3)
Substituting this value of y in equation (2), we get:
$ 6\times (x-20)=2x-20 $
⇒ $ 6x-120=2x-20 $
Subtracting 2x from both sides, we get:
⇒ $ 4x-120=-20 $
Adding 120 to both sides, we get:
⇒ $ 4x=100 $
Dividing both sides by 4, we get:
⇒ $ x=25 $
Using equation (3), we also get $ y=2\times 25=50 $ .
The correct answer is B. Ram = 25 years, Father = 50 years.
Note: The difference between people's age always remains a constant; currently, in the past or in the future. With increasing age (in the future), the ratio between the ages gets smaller. The question can also be solved by using only a single variable.
